Transaction 5e17c3b56994d0393545b88ce6b81c18d39785756676ec45d95051429aea5ac2

32 Input
2 Outputs
  • 5e17c3b56994d0393545b88ce6b81c18d39785756676ec45d95051429aea5ac2:0
  • value  2019824
    address  13a58WDKdhUJcnzyeiwWAtwo4iRyTPqkEr
  • 5e17c3b56994d0393545b88ce6b81c18d39785756676ec45d95051429aea5ac2:1
  • value  108883606
    address  1AtDoaqtuAxZu1qgTxUYMyf8b16LvAFSiV